​WEEE Open scope in Italy

As more and more countries are implementing the new categories of the WEEE open scope it becomes clearer what kind of products will now fall under the scope of the directive.

In Italy the Comitato di vigilanza e controllo (CVC), the supervisory authority for WEEE, has provided some clear examples of products that will, contrary to the past, now need to be classified as WEEE. These examples range from power banks and USB sticks to electronic gas meters and video surveillance systems.

As producer of any of these goods you might be confronted with obligations under the WEEE directive from August 15 onwards. It is therefore important to research now if your products will be in scope after August 15.
